How far along? 35
weeks! I'm having this little guy... NEXT month! I can't believe it!
Baby is a: Precious little boy!!
Size of the Little One? He's the size of a large cantaloupe, weighs about 5.5 pounds and is about 18 inches long!!
Total weight gain/loss: Nearly 24 pounds. I'm pretty happy that I've stayed right in the recommended range! Now here's to hoping it all melts right off after he gets here!
Maternity clothes? Yes. Thanks to my mother who took me on a ridiculously awesome shopping spree last month, I've got a good wardrobe going on. Although, now that it's gotten cold, I'll still find those one-off winter pieces that I love in the back of my closet, so I've been wearing those too. You know, like sweat pants and hoodies and oversized sweaters.
Stretch marks? Clearly this was a pipe dream. I must not have inherited all of my mother's lovely genes because they came, and with a vengeance! I never thought stretch marks could hurt, but these sting!! :( Been using the cocoa butter lotion and oils to hopefully just minimize their damage.
Symptoms: Back
pain! Mild acid reflux on the occasional day. Stretch marks. Lots of Braxton Hicks contractions coupled with shortness of breath. Achy Hips if I'm on my feet too long. While the first two trimesters were absolutely uneventful, I've definitely had it a little tougher this trimester. But, I can't complain too much as I'm sure it could be way worse.
Sleep: Still sleeping pretty well! I have the occasional night where I randomly wake up and can't fall back asleep, but I can still sleep like a rock. Although it's not fun trying to roll over and get into a comfortable position.
Miss Anything? Moving with ease. I feel like I have to be deliberate with all my moves. Jason's constantly pushing me out of bed or pulling me out of chairs. It takes me like a minute to get up if I'm sitting on the floor. And I'm not very fond of the Corvette right now as it's not easy to get in and out!
Movement: So much movement! This guy loves to slither around, poke and prod and punch and kick! He loves sticking feet in my ribs and making my belly lop-sided by sticking his butt out as far as he can. And he loves hiccuping! There's no rest with him! :)
Food cravings: Not a single thing!
Anything making to you queasy or sick: Nope!
Have you started to show yet: Undoubtedly. Definitely forget it's there sometimes and accidentally bump people or walls with it.
Belly Button in or out? It's flat. Glad it never became an outie!
Wedding rings on or off? On
Happy or Moody most of the time: Happy!
Looking forward to: This precious little man's arrival! I cannot wait to hold him and see his little face and watch his Daddy hold him.
Best Moment? Celebrating little man's impending arrival with my dear family and friends at the baby showers. It's so wonderful knowing that Jason and I have a great support system around us as we start this new chapter of our lives.
